Birthdate: November 27, 1971
Sun Sign: Sagittarius
Birthplace: Los Angeles, California, USA
Larry Allen Jr. was a dominant guard in the NFL, known for his exceptional strength and speed. He played 14 seasons, primarily with the Dallas Cowboys, earning numerous accolades including ten Pro Bowl selections and six first-team All-Pro honors. Allen was a key player in the Cowboys’ Super Bowl XXX victory. He later played for the San Francisco 49ers before being inducted into the Pro Football Hall of Fame in 2013 for his outstanding contributions to the sport.
